Understanding Different Types of Art Tablets
What is a Drawing Tablet?
When searching for the best art tablet, it’s essential to understand what a drawing tablet really is. A drawing tablet is a device that allows you to create digital art using a stylus. Unlike traditional tablets, which have screens, many drawing tablets connect to your computer and mirror your screen, allowing you to draw directly on the tablet while viewing your artwork on your monitor. This setup is popular among many artists as it provides a natural drawing experience.

The Benefits of a Standalone Art Tablet
For those who prefer an all-in-one solution, standalone art tablets are the way to go. These tablets come with built-in screens and don’t require a connection to a computer. This feature allows artists to draw directly on the screen, simulating the feel of traditional drawing. Many standalone tablets also run powerful art software, making them incredibly versatile. If you value portability and convenience, a standalone art tablet could be the best choice for you.
Key Features to Consider When Choosing an Art Tablet
Pressure Sensitivity
One of the most crucial features to look for in the best art tablet is pressure sensitivity. This feature allows the tablet to detect how hard you press the stylus against the surface. Higher pressure sensitivity levels provide more control over line thickness and opacity, enabling you to create more dynamic and expressive artwork. Most professional art tablets offer at least 2048 levels of pressure sensitivity, but many high-end models can go up to 8192 levels. If you want to create detailed and nuanced art, investing in a tablet with high pressure sensitivity is essential.
Screen Resolution and Size
When considering an art tablet, screen resolution and size play a significant role in your overall experience. A higher resolution means sharper and more detailed images, allowing you to see your artwork clearly. Additionally, the size of the tablet affects how comfortable you feel while drawing. Larger screens provide more space to work on intricate details, while smaller screens are more portable and easier to store. Think about your workspace and what you’ll be most comfortable with when choosing the best art tablet for your needs.
Compatibility with Software
Not all art tablets are compatible with every software application. Before purchasing, check which software you plan to use and ensure that your chosen tablet works seamlessly with it. Popular art software like Adobe Photoshop, Corel Painter, and Procreate often have specific requirements. Some tablets come bundled with software, which can be a great bonus. Make sure to choose an art tablet that supports the applications you love to use.
